Skip to content
体验新版
项目
组织
正在加载...
登录
切换导航
打开侧边栏
oceanbase
obdeploy
提交
bac50132
O
obdeploy
项目概览
oceanbase
/
obdeploy
1 年多 前同步成功
通知
7
Star
73
Fork
132
代码
文件
提交
分支
Tags
贡献者
分支图
Diff
Issue
0
列表
看板
标记
里程碑
合并请求
0
DevOps
流水线
流水线任务
计划
Wiki
0
Wiki
分析
仓库
DevOps
项目成员
Pages
O
obdeploy
项目概览
项目概览
详情
发布
仓库
仓库
文件
提交
分支
标签
贡献者
分支图
比较
Issue
0
Issue
0
列表
看板
标记
里程碑
合并请求
0
合并请求
0
Pages
DevOps
DevOps
流水线
流水线任务
计划
分析
分析
仓库分析
DevOps
Wiki
0
Wiki
成员
成员
收起侧边栏
关闭侧边栏
动态
分支图
创建新Issue
流水线任务
提交
Issue看板
未验证
提交
bac50132
编写于
1月 04, 2022
作者:
R
Rongfeng Fu
提交者:
GitHub
1月 04, 2022
浏览文件
操作
浏览文件
下载
电子邮件补丁
差异文件
reset version && build.sh fix (#78)
上级
9dbb6b71
变更
2
显示空白变更内容
内联
并排
Showing
2 changed file
with
5 addition
and
5 deletion
+5
-5
rpm/build.sh
rpm/build.sh
+4
-4
rpm/ob-deploy.spec
rpm/ob-deploy.spec
+1
-1
未找到文件。
rpm/build.sh
浏览文件 @
bac50132
...
@@ -104,7 +104,7 @@ function build()
...
@@ -104,7 +104,7 @@ function build()
cd2workdir
cd2workdir
DIR
=
`
pwd
`
DIR
=
`
pwd
`
cd
..
cd
..
VERSION
=
`
grep
'Version:'
ob-deploy.spec |
head
-n1
|
awk
-F
' '
'{print $2}'
`
VERSION
=
`
grep
'Version:'
rpm/
ob-deploy.spec |
head
-n1
|
awk
-F
' '
'{print $2}'
`
CID
=
`
git log |head
-n1
|
awk
-F
' '
'{print $2}'
`
CID
=
`
git log |head
-n1
|
awk
-F
' '
'{print $2}'
`
BRANCH
=
`
git branch |
grep
-e
"^
\*
"
|
awk
-F
' '
'{print $2}'
`
BRANCH
=
`
git branch |
grep
-e
"^
\*
"
|
awk
-F
' '
'{print $2}'
`
DATE
=
`
date
'+%b %d %Y %H:%M:%S'
`
DATE
=
`
date
'+%b %d %Y %H:%M:%S'
`
...
@@ -115,9 +115,9 @@ function build()
...
@@ -115,9 +115,9 @@ function build()
mkdir
-p
$BUILD_DIR
/mirror/remote
mkdir
-p
$BUILD_DIR
/mirror/remote
wget https://mirrors.aliyun.com/oceanbase/OceanBase.repo
-O
$BUILD_DIR
/mirror/remote/OceanBase.repo
wget https://mirrors.aliyun.com/oceanbase/OceanBase.repo
-O
$BUILD_DIR
/mirror/remote/OceanBase.repo
cat
_cmd.py |
sed
"s/<CID>/
$CID
/"
|
sed
"s/<B_BRANCH>/
$BRANCH
/"
|
sed
"s/<B_TIME>/
$DATE
/"
|
sed
"s/<DEBUG>/
$OBD_DUBUG
/"
|
sed
"s/<VERSION>/
$VERSION
/"
>
obd.py
cat
_cmd.py |
sed
"s/<CID>/
$CID
/"
|
sed
"s/<B_BRANCH>/
$BRANCH
/"
|
sed
"s/<B_TIME>/
$DATE
/"
|
sed
"s/<DEBUG>/
$OBD_DUBUG
/"
|
sed
"s/<VERSION>/
$VERSION
/"
>
obd.py
pip
install
-r
$req_fn
.txt |
exit
1
pip
install
-r
$req_fn
.txt
|
|
exit
1
pip
install
-r
plugins-
$req_fn
.txt
--target
=
$BUILD_DIR
/lib/site-packages |
exit
1
pip
install
-r
plugins-
$req_fn
.txt
--target
=
$BUILD_DIR
/lib/site-packages
|
|
exit
1
pyinstaller
--hidden-import
=
decimal
--hidden-import
=
configparser
-F
obd.py |
exit
1
pyinstaller
--hidden-import
=
decimal
--hidden-import
=
configparser
-F
obd.py
|
|
exit
1
rm
-f
obd.py obd.spec
rm
-f
obd.py obd.spec
cp
-r
plugins
$BUILD_DIR
/plugins
cp
-r
plugins
$BUILD_DIR
/plugins
rm
-fr
/usr/obd /usr/bin/obd
rm
-fr
/usr/obd /usr/bin/obd
...
...
rpm/ob-deploy.spec
浏览文件 @
bac50132
Name: ob-deploy
Name: ob-deploy
Version: 1.2.
1
Version: 1.2.
0
Release: %(echo $RELEASE)%{?dist}
Release: %(echo $RELEASE)%{?dist}
# if you want use the parameter of rpm_create on build time,
# if you want use the parameter of rpm_create on build time,
# uncomment below
# uncomment below
...
...
编辑
预览
Markdown
is supported
0%
请重试
或
添加新附件
.
添加附件
取消
You are about to add
0
people
to the discussion. Proceed with caution.
先完成此消息的编辑!
取消
想要评论请
注册
或
登录